<a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/sony/">Sony</a> may once again be the target of hacking attacks, but at least this time the company has a little heads-up in advance. The secretive organization of hackers known as <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/anonymous/">Anonymous</a> released a video declaring its intent to strike at Sony over Sony's support of the controversial <a href="http://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Stop_Online_Piracy_Act">Stop Online Piracy Act</a> (SOPA).<br />
<br />
The video contains your usual vague proclamations of doom and ego-boosting statements, although with Anonymous' past activity, it will be hard to ignore the threat. The collective of hackers were thought to be <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2011/05/06/hackers-say-anonymous-was-responsible-for-sony-attack/">at least partially responsible</a> for the attack on Sony earlier this year that forced the company to take its network and games offline.<br />
<br />
SOPA is a proposed U.S. bill that would allow law enforcement to combat pirated digital goods by shutting down websites and blocking payments to site owners. While the bill is supported by Hollywood, the music industry, and some major game companies, SOPA opposers worry that the bill will infringe on First Amendment rights and permanently harm the internet.<br />

While not every MMO features aggro mechanics (<a href="http://secondlife.com/"><em>Second Life</em></a> is remarkably free of them, for example), nine times out of ten endgame content will at least peripherally involve someone tanking something big and nasty. Usually with claws. And in almost every case, tanking involves a series of mechanics about threat. There has to be some reason why the big nasty is targeting the character in four-inch-thick armor with a shield instead of the robed priest that has a coughing fit when she walks too quickly, after all.<br />
<br />
For the upcoming expansion, <a href="http://www.worldofwarcraft.com"><em>World of Warcraft</em></a>'s team is considering making some changes to threat mechanics, something that <a href="http://spinksville.wordpress.com/">Spinks</a> <a href="http://spinksville.wordpress.com/2010/07/06/just-say-no-to-threat-decay/">summarizes and rails against quite eloquently</a>. It does raise the question, however, of how responsible a tank ought to be for managing threat. How big a part of gameplay should tanking actually be? Do you prefer games where you never have to worry about threat, or games where tanking is a very near thing? <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/2009/01/21/significant-hate-changes-coming-to-eqii/">Whether you're fully behind them or not</a>, the changes to <em><a href="http://everquest2.station.sony.com/en">EverQuest II</a>'s</em> hate system are quite significant and will have an impact on gameplay for all classes, not just the Fighters. Testament to the enormity of the overhaul is the fact that SOE has put out yet another summary of the changes, <a href="http://eq2players.station.sony.com/news_archive_content.vm?id=2046&amp;section=News&amp;locale=en_US">available on the EQ2Players community site</a>. This latest clarification does not get quite as specific as Aeralik's take last week, but it does include an explanation and pictures of the new hate meter, which will form part of the standard UI when the patch goes live.<br /><br />If you have aggro on a mob, your meter will show the figure '100'. For everyone else, the closer their number is to 100, the closer they are to pulling a party foul and stealing aggro. This makes it much easier for DPS and healers to see when they are in danger of drawing an NPC's attention, and they can either remove themselves from the fight for a while, or hit a de-taunt ability (which has an instant effect on the hate meter number). Due to the the complexity of the changes, developer <a href="http://forums.station.sony.com/eq2/posts/list.m?topic_id=441439">Chris "Aeralik" Kozak has offered up a summary</a> for players to wrap their heads around. We'll attempt to boil it down even more for you, at the cost of including some of the finer details.<br /><br />The problem with the aggro system begins with the fact that hate has scaled linearly as the game has progressed, and damage has scaled exponentially with gear and new skills, making it hard for designated aggro-holders to keep control of mobs. In a sad bit of news to start the new year, it would appear that a teenager in Fairfield Township, Ohio, was taken into custody yesterday for falsely claiming that he would commit suicide if a <a href="http://massively.joystiq.com/tag/Blizzard/">Blizzard</a> support representative did not give in to his request. The young man, who remains nameless due to being underage, was arrested for "inducing panic" which carries a first-degree misdemeanor charge <a href="http://www.middletownjournal.com/news/content/oh/story/news/local/2008/12/31/fe123108falsealarm.html">according to the Middletown Journal</a>. <br /><br />The young man was chatting with a Blizzard rep and made the statement that he was "suicidal and that the game was the only thing that he had to live for."
